RemoteScope simplifies network administration by providing a remote administration tool. No programming, no scripting, and no servers are required. With just the RemoteScope CD and a network of workstations, managing your network becomes quick and effortless.
RemoteScope's feature-rich desktop management tools give you complete control of your network. You can remotely turn on one or more PCs in your network with the Wake on LAN feature. USB Device Detection can be used to set an alarm feature alerting any user who plugs into a PC to download sensitive company data. You can configure your remote control settings to improve speed and performance over a WAN on limited bandwidth networks, such as broadband, DSL, or Cable. With RemoteScope, you have access to see which workstations are logged into the network.
Real-time statistic information can be displayed on the status bar on Views, and you can view the process CPU, usage, and delete the designated process. With remote troubleshooting capabilities, you can take control and troubleshoot PC problems from your workstation. RemoteScope also allows you to deploy virus updates and security patches to your entire network.
The software provides instant inventory of hardware and software licenses, which helps to plan upgrade cycles, prepare more precise budgets, or know exactly what's inside a system before opening a case. You can manage desktops the way you prefer with the Group Management feature, where clients can belong to multiple groups, giving you endless organizational options. RemoteScope also allows you to schedule backups, defrags, or other maintenance tasks for any number of systems. Finally, the Conference & Instant Messaging feature allows users to send messages when they encounter a problem or broadcast alerts to all or selected systems.
